SUBJECT: DEMARCHE DELIVERED: CSW DECLARATION 
 
REF: STATE 35769 
 
 (U) Reftel talking points were conveyed to Counselor 
Phanthipha Iamsudha of the Social Division, International 
Organizations Department, Ministry of Foreign Affairs.  Ms. 
Iamsudha offered no comment on the proposed draft amendment 
of the Beijing declaration, but stated that her office will 
review the points and forward them with the MFA's 
recommendations to the Thai delegation at the Commission on 
the Status of Women.
